We invite you to join this amazing excursion to the magnificent and emblematic Mayan city of Chaccho Ben, which was built around 300 BC. On this 3.5-hour tour, we will pass through the town of Mahahual, then through the Sian Ka'an reserve, continue through the town of Las Piñas, and proceed to the town of Lázaro Cárdenas, finally arriving at the Mayan city where we will do the excursion by walking. We recommend to bringing mosquito repellent with you; we will provide water during the trip. The entrance fees are included, so you don’t need to pay for tickets or buy water—we take care of that. At the end of the tour, we will drop you off right in front of the port. In the Chaccho Ben archaeological zone, we will see incredible Mayan structures, and our guide will share all the knowledge he has gained through his career. We will also give you time to take photos. Only one structure can be climbed.

Costa Maya, Riviera Maya, and the Yucatán offer a captivating blend of ancient Mayan ruins, stunning beaches, and vibrant culture. This region is renowned for its crystal-clear waters, lush jungles, and rich history, making it a top destination for adventure seekers and relaxation lovers alike.
One of the New Seven Wonders of the World, Chichen Itza is a well-preserved Mayan city featuring the iconic El Castillo pyramid.
A stunning coastal Mayan ruin overlooking the Caribbean Sea, Tulum offers a unique blend of history and natural beauty.

The Yucatán is generally safe for tourists, but petty crime can occur in crowded areas. Be cautious with valuables and avoid isolated areas at night.
